What This Problem Usually Means

The thermistor is a temperature sensor on the evaporator coil. It tells the control board how cold the coil is. A failed thermistor sends wrong readings—causing constant run, no cooling, or erratic cycling. The reader should feel instantly understood.

The 3 most common causes: (1) Thermistor out of calibration, (2) Failed open or short, (3) Loose connection.

Quick Troubleshooting Steps

  1. Step 1 – Resistance test: Use multimeter to measure thermistor resistance at room temp. Compare to spec (usually 10k–50k ohms).
  2. Step 2 – Connection: Check for loose or corroded connections at thermistor.
  3. Step 3 – Replace: If out of spec, replace thermistor. Match part number.
